Epigenetic View
A perspective in biology and psychology that emphasizes the role of genes and their interaction with the environment in determining individual characteristics and behaviors.
Prenatal Development
The process of growth and development within the womb from conception to birth, during which the fetus undergoes various stages of physical and physiological development.
Genes
The basic physical and functional units of heredity, made up of DNA, which determine specific characteristics by encoding proteins.
